Benchmarking Report Content

The Model Year 2004 Caterpillar C9 (ACERT™) engine assessment includes the following data:

  • Steady-state mapping at 21 speed/load conditions, including:

    • Gaseous and particulate emissions

    • Fuel consumption and efficiency

    • Fuel injection schedule

    • Heat rejection

      • Aftercooler

      • Total engine coolant

  • Step-transient tests with:

    • Torque rise rate

    • NOx and smoke opacity

    • Actuator response

    • Injection timing

  • 300-hr durability assessment with:

    • Oil consumption measurement

    • Oil degradation and fuel dilution

    • Wear and additive metals in the oil

  • Engine disassembly and inspection:

    • Critical dimensions

    • Exhaust treatment system description

    • Subsystem and component descriptions

    • Photographs of components

  • Air flow testing of head

    • Port flow coefficients

    • Swirl
